NAME

       PX_set_inputencoding — Set encoding for output

SYNOPSIS

       #include <paradox.h>

       int PX_set_inputencoding(pxdoc_t *pxdoc, const char *encoding)

DESCRIPTION

       Sets  the input encoding for all alpha fields. It is used when data is stored into a record. The encoding
       must be a name as it is described by the man and info pages of recode or iconv               whatever  is
       used.  A  common  value  is  `latin1'  on  Unix  systems.  If  you  do  not set the encoding the function
       PX_get_data_alpha(3) will return field data in the original encoding otherwise it will recode  the  field
       data.

       This function is a short cut form PX_set_parameter(pxdoc, "inputencoding", encoding) and is deprecated.

RETURN VALUE

       Returns -2 if recoding is not supported and a value < 0 in case of an error, otherwise 0.
